By Emmanuel ‘Waziri’ Okoro
Narrative Landscape Press has officially revealed the cover for the Nigerian edition of Chimamanda Ngozi Adichie’s latest novel, Dream Count. The striking design, featuring silver stars, a lone house, and a tree set against a night sky, reflects the evocative beauty and emotional depth characteristic of the book.
Described by The Telegraph as a “luxuriously layered new novel,” Dream Count is the latest work from the best-selling author of Americanah and We Should All Be Feminists.
The novel follows the lives of four women, exploring their loves, longings, and desires, while delving into complex questions about the nature of love.
Through poignant observations and unflinching honesty, Adichie examines whether true happiness is attainable or merely a fleeting state, and the extent of honesty required to love and be loved.
With its emotional resonance and masterful storytelling, Dream Count reinforces Adichie’s reputation as one of the most dynamic voices in contemporary literature.
Ahead of the book’s official release on 4 March 2025, pre-orders are now open for hardback and paperback editions on the Narrative Landscape Press website and at Roving Heights Bookstore.
